About Me:
Graduate student attempting to embrace a healthier lifestyle. Both my parents were overweight growing up and both opted for gastric bypass. The surgery was an extreme success for my mother, but I've seen my father erase most of his weight loss through his continued unhealthy eating. I realize my approach to eating needs to be completely altered- growing up I just wasn't exposed to the idea of portion control or the idea that dessert isn't a necessity. After seeing what my parents have been though, I've decided to try to change my habits for the better.

I lost about 10 pounds after my college graduation and then stalled around 225 for several months. I then joined WW in January 2009 and proceeded to drop another 15 pounds before I completely lost motivation. I gained about 5-7 pounds back and fluctuated around 215 for the summer months. I'm now back on the wagon after something in my head just clicked. I'm more determined than ever. I've decided to just track calories and focus on unprocessed foods as much as possible.

The day I became a human garbage disposal

Today...eating...so. bad.

It just snowballed all day long. I wasn't bingeing...just mindless snacking and at the end of the day I'm sure I was WAY over my calories. I think there were a couple factor contributing:

1) I didn't get enough sleep last night so my body was sending my brain signals to eat to stay energized.

2) My calorie deficit yesterday was around 1,300...that's 300 more than what's recommended for a 2 pound loss per week. In other words, I wasn't getting enough nutrition.
